UniProt functional annotation for Q96QV1

UniProt code: Q96QV1.

Organism: Homo sapiens (Human).
Taxonomy: Eukaryota; Metazoa; Chordata; Craniata; Vertebrata; Euteleostomi; Mammalia; Eutheria; Euarchontoglires; Primates; Haplorrhini; Catarrhini; Hominidae; Homo.
 
Function: Modulates hedgehog signaling in several cell types including brain and lung through direct interaction with members of the hedgehog family.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:11472839, ECO:0000269|PubMed:19561609}.
 
Subunit: Interacts with all three hedgehog family members, SHH, IHH and DHH.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:11472839, ECO:0000269|PubMed:19561609, ECO:0000269|PubMed:19561611}.
Subcellular location: Cell membrane {ECO:0000250}; Peripheral membrane protein {ECO:0000250}. Secreted {ECO:0000250}. Note=The last 22 C- terminal amino acids may participate in cell membrane attachment.
Subcellular location: [Isoform 2]: Cytoplasm {ECO:0000305}.
Tissue specificity: Widely expressed in fetal and adult tissues. Highest expression in adult heart, liver and pancreas, and in fetal kidney.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:11435703, ECO:0000269|Ref.1}.
Domain: A flexible loop interacts with the SHH zinc binding site and contributes to zinc binding.
Polymorphism: Genetic variations in HHIP define the stature quantitative trait locus 12 (STQTL12) [MIM:612224]. Adult height is an easily observable and highly heritable complex continuous trait. Because of this, it is a model trait for studying genetic influence on quantitative traits.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:18391950}.
Miscellaneous: [Isoform 2]: Potentially soluble form. {ECO:0000305}.
Similarity: Belongs to the HHIP family. {ECO:0000305}.
